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roof system on a property.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of for damage or deterioration, removing old roofing materials, and carefully installing new roofing components such as shingles, metal panels, or other coverings. The goal is to ensure the roof provides reliable protection against weather elements and maintains the structural integrity of the building. Property owners seeking a roof replacement often work with local contractors who specialize in this service to ensure proper installation and adherence to local building standards.
Replacing a barn roof can address several common problems associated with aging or damaged roofing systems. Over time, roofs may develop leaks, become structurally compromised, or show signs of wear such as curling shingles, missing tiles, or rusted metal panels. These issues can lead to water intrusion, damage to stored goods or livestock,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. A roof replacement helps resolve these problems by restoring the barrier against water and weather, preventing further deterioration, and improving the overall durability of the structure.

Material and Size Costs - The cost of barn roof replacement varies depending on materials and size, typically ranging from $5,000 to $15,000 for a standard barn. Larger or more complex roofs can increase expenses significantly.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s for barn roof replacement generally fall between $2,000 and $6,000, depending on the project's complexity and local rates. Skilled installation is essential for durability and safety, influencing overall costs.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, roof accessories, or structural repairs can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total. These expenses vary based on the barn’s condition and local regulations, with professional assessments recommended.
Cost Factors and Variations - Overall costs can fluctuate based on roof pitch, material quality, and geographic location. Pros can help determine the most cost-effective options tailored to specific barn structures and local market con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should barn roofs be replaced? The lifespan of a barn roof varies depending on materials and maintenance, but replacement is typically considered when there are significant damages or leaks that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for barns?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
How can I tell if my barn ro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ive rust or rot, missing or damaged shingles, and visible sagging or structural issues.
